Kids Read Now - A Great Summer Reading Program!
Get ready for the best summer reading program— Kids Read Now! Designed and proven to maintain reading skills over the summer, Kids Read Now is a non-profit organization focused on best practices for reading engagement and growth. We are delighted to partner with them to provide a high-quality reading program throughout the summer... and it's completely FREE to you! Your child’s teacher will help your child choose eight books at their reading level. You’ll also receive a bonus creative writing book containing fabulous illustrations your kids can use as writing prompts. All books will be sent to your home over the course of the summer.
See what popular, award winning, engaging books your child selected by downloading the KRN app. You can also report the books your child has read and track their progress with a fun in-app game! Students who report all eight books are rewarded with a prize and certificate in the fall!

3rd Graders Go Back In Time
Historic Charlton Park is an amazing place for students to experience what life was like in Michigan during the 1800’s. Students attend school in a one room school house, make candles and work in a stagecoach kitchen to make soup and butter. It is a wonderful day experiencing the history of our great state.
